The target for a Python compilation is the Python virtual machine, so
on any physical machine, a given version of CPython should generate the
same bytecode.  If it doesn't, it's a bug. :-)

> also aren't .pyc files platform dependant?

No--they're platform independent, because they are comprised of opcodes
for the Python virtual machine.  They are definitely
implementation-dependent (CPython only) and version-dependent (.pycs
compiled with one version of CPython will not work with another
version), though,
